【技术实现步骤摘要】
本专利技术涉及移动通讯领域,尤其涉及一种移动终端中应用运行条件的评估方法及 其装置,及一种移动终端。
技术介绍
随着智能移动终端的迅速发展及普及,越来越多的移动终端用户选择智能移动终 端来满足日常生活的需求。智能移动终端的一大特点是具有独立的操作系统,用户可以自 行在移动终端上安装软件、游戏等第三方服务商提供的应用程序,通过此类程序不断对手 机的功能进行扩充,可以通过移动通讯网络来实现无线网络接入。目前许多移动终端厂商 采用安卓(Android)系统作为移动终端的操作系统,但随着操作系统的迅速发展,移动终端 之间的差异化越来越大,每一款移动终端有着不同的屏幕尺寸、内存容量、处理器速度及图 形性能,这些参数与应用的安装要求有着密切关系。现有技术中,应用开发者在应用开发时只考虑到应用的大部分通用配置情况,如 分辨率为480*320、可用剩余内存大于20M、中央处理器(Central Processing Unit,CPU,简 称处理器)的处理速度为300MHz等,应用发布后,被不同硬件配置的移动终端所下载,很多 移动终端发现下载后该应用运行不了,原因是屏幕尺寸大小、 ...
【技术保护点】
一种移动终端中应用运行条件的评估方法,其特征在于,所述方法包括:接收发自服务器的所要下载的应用的运行条件属性信息;获取所述移动终端自身的硬件配置所对应的系统属性信息;将所述应用的运行条件属性信息与所述系统属性信息进行比对,并获得比对后的评估信息。
【技术特征摘要】
1.一种移动终端中应用运行条件的评估方法,其特征在于,所述方法包括接收发自服务器的所要下载的应用的运行条件属性信息;获取所述移动终端自身的硬件配置所对应的系统属性信息;将所述应用的运行条件属性信息与所述系统属性信息进行比对,并获得比对后的评估 fn息ο2.如权利要求1所述的移动终端中应用运行条件的评估方法,其特征在于,所述所要 下载的应用的运行条件属性信息由所述服务器从所述应用的全局配置文件中获取,所述全 局配置文件包括所述应用的运行条件属性信息对应的新增标识符,所述运行条件属性信息 包括强制项信息和/或推荐项信息。3.如权利要求2所述的移动终端中应用运行条件的评估方法,其特征在于,所述应用 的运行条件属性信息包括以下信息的任意一种或多种运行最低版本信息、控制方式信息、 软件语言信息、屏幕信息、内存限制信息、处理器主频速度信息、功能兼容信息、授权信息。4.如权利要求1-3任意一项所述的移动终端中应用运行条件的评估方法,其特征在 于,所述将所述应用的运行条件属性信息与所述系统属性信息进行比对,并获得比对后的 评估信息的步骤包括在所述应用的运行条件属性信息中抽取强制项信息;将所抽取到的强制项信息与所述系统属性信息进行比对并判断所述强制项信息是否 存在不匹配情况;若所述强制项信息存在不匹配情况,则记录所述强制项信息中不匹配的应用运行条件 属性信息,判断强制项信息匹配是否完毕;若所述强制项信息不存在不匹配情况,则判断强制项信息匹配是否完毕。5.如权利要求4所述的移动终端中应用运行条件的评估方法,其特征在于,当强制项 匹配完毕时,所述将所述应用的运行条件属性信息与所述系统属性信息进行比对,并获得 比对后的评估信息的步骤还包括在所述应用的运行条件属性信息中抽取推荐项信息;将所抽取到的推荐项信息与所述系统属性信息进行比对并判断所述推荐项信息是否 存在不匹配情况;若所述推荐项信息存在不匹配情况,则记录所述推荐项信息中不匹配的应用运行条件 属性信息,判断推荐项信息匹配是否完毕;若所述推荐项信息不存在不匹配情况,则判断推荐项信息匹配是否完毕;若推荐项信息匹配完毕,则显示包括所记录的所述强制项信息中不匹配的应用运行条 件属性信息及所记录的所述推荐项信息中不匹配的应用运行条件属性信息的评估信息。6.一种应用于移动终端的应用运行条件的评估装置,其特征在于,所述装置包括接收模块,用于接收发自服务器的所要下载的应用的运行条件属性信息;获取模块,用于获取所述移动终端自身的硬件配置所对应的系统属...
【专利技术属性】
技术研发人员:汪智勇,冯玉慧,叶必清,
申请(专利权)人:东莞宇龙通信科技有限公司,宇龙计算机通信科技深圳有限公司,
类型:发明
国别省市:44[中国|广东]
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。